Polyphenols are a category of compounds naturally occurring in plant foods that have antioxidant properties. Studies have shown that organic foods may have higher levels of these compounds compared to conventionally grown foods. Polyphenols are particularly abundant in certain types of foods. For instance, whole fruits and vegetables are rich in phytochemicals and antioxidants, and dark chocolate that contains 70% or more cacao is also a good source of these compounds.
